Kothari Petrochemicals Limited (KOTHARIPET) has a Strategic Asset Allocation Index of 58.8% as of September 2025. Strategic assets (PP&E of Rs1.97 Billion plus long-term investments of Rs-) total Rs1.97 Billion, measured against net assets of Rs3.36 Billion. A higher index reflects capital-intensive or investment-heavy strategies where strategic assets dominate the equity base. Annual Strategic Asset Allocation Index for Kothari Petrochemicals Limited (2014–2025)

The table below presents the year-by-year Strategic Asset Allocation Index for Kothari Petrochemicals Limited from 2014 to 2025, covering 12 annual filings. Each row shows PP&E, long-term investments, strategic assets combined, net assets, the index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year SAAI Strategic Assets (INR) PP&E LT Investments Net Assets Change (pp)
2025 64.3% Rs1.97 Billion Rs1.97 Billion Rs- Rs3.06 Billion ▲ +17.5 pp
2024 46.8% Rs1.15 Billion Rs1.15 Billion Rs- Rs2.47 Billion ▼ -9.5 pp
2023 56.3% Rs1.08 Billion Rs1.08 Billion Rs- Rs1.92 Billion ▼ -4.2 pp
2022 60.5% Rs943.43 Million Rs943.43 Million Rs- Rs1.56 Billion ▼ -5.6 pp
2021 66.1% Rs814.38 Million Rs814.38 Million Rs- Rs1.23 Billion ▼ -15.3 pp
2020 81.4% Rs816.12 Million Rs816.12 Million Rs- Rs1.00 Billion ▼ -15.9 pp
2019 97.3% Rs832.08 Million Rs832.08 Million Rs- Rs854.83 Million ▼ -7.0 pp
2018 104.3% Rs820.37 Million Rs794.67 Million Rs25.69 Million Rs786.29 Million ▲ +29.6 pp
2017 74.8% Rs530.07 Million Rs530.07 Million Rs- Rs708.99 Million ▲ +18.6 pp
2016 56.2% Rs383.19 Million Rs383.19 Million Rs- Rs682.30 Million ▼ -26.1 pp
2015 82.3% Rs538.02 Million Rs538.02 Million Rs- Rs653.68 Million ▼ -3.5 pp
2014 85.8% Rs527.82 Million Rs527.82 Million Rs- Rs615.20 Million
pp = percentage points
